We will be honoring some amazing award recipients at this year’s Continental Congress, including Librarian of Congress Dr. Carla Hayden, during Opening Night and Admiral Linda Fagan, Commandant of the United States Coast Guard our keynote speaker for National Defense Night.

Dr. Hayden is the 14th Librarian of Congress and the first woman and African American to lead it. She was first appointed in 2016 and has served through the administrations of President Obama, President Trump and President Biden. With a desire to connect all Americans to the Library of Congress, she improved and modernized its mission “to engage, inspire and inform Congress and the American people with a universal and enduring source of knowledge and creativity.” Dr. Hayden accomplished making the Library more accessible to the public through her social media presence, events, and activities. People can see items from the Library of Congress’ extensive collection even if they have never been to Washington, D.C.

In her nearly four decades in the Coast Guard, Admiral Fagan has served on all seven continents, from the snows of Ross Island, Antarctica to the heart of Africa, from Tokyo to Geneva, and in many ports along the way. As the first woman to serve as Commandant of the United States Coast Guard, she oversees all global Coast Guard operations and 42,000 active-duty, 7,000 reserve, and 8,700 civilian personnel, as well as the support of 21,000 Coast Guard Auxiliary volunteers.
